  • Zig zag embroidery is characterized by its unique stitch pattern that resembles a ‘Z’ shape. This technique is not only decorative but also serves a functional purpose, primarily in reinforcing seams and preventing fabric fraying. The industrial zig zag embroidery machine is equipped with sophisticated technology that allows for various stitch types, including regular zig zag, satin stitches, and other decorative patterns. This adaptability enables businesses to create diverse designs suitable for a range of applications, from fashion apparel to home textiles.

  • Oil seals come cataloged as metric oil seals or imperial sized oil seals. The seals can also be custom-made to match the bearings in new types of machinery. They are installed in practically every type of machine including vehicles, protecting all kinds of precision, precisely-fitted ball bearings, sleeve bearings, and roller bearings.

  • All are fitted with a spring to preload the sealing lip. All these types are for non-pressurised or low-pressure applications up to 0.5 bar for diameters of a limited size. For diameter of 500 mm or more, the maximum pressure is 0.1 bar. For higher pressures, special types or PTFE lip seals can be used.

  • PTFE Oil Seals – Are a relatively new oil seal, the use of polytetrafluoroethylene means they can withstand dry and unlubricated operations. They have a massive thermal range spanning from -130°C to more than 200°C and a strong resistance to chemicals, they are the future of rotary shaft seals.

  • The steering gear sector shaft is located inside of the steering gear box, and turns the pitman arm when activated by the steering wheel. This causes the wheels to turn. The steering gear sector shaft seal keeps fluid from leaking out of the steering gear box. The fluid inside the gearbox keeps the rotating parts moving smoothly while preventing metal-on-metal contact. If you notice fluid leaking around the steering box, pitman arm, or sector shaft, check the steering gear sector shaft seal for damage.     Oil seals are also known as rotary shaft seals or lip seals. They are flexible rings of elastomer designed to secure boundaries between moving and stationary components in a machine. Although these rings are flexible, they are durable enough to withstand wear, tear, friction, and exposure to oil.

  • Oil leaks are more than just a mess; they signal a loss of the lubricant crucial for your engine's health. As the oil level drops, engine components run the risk of overheating or even seizing up, leading to costly repairs or, in severe cases, engine failure. Moreover, the introduction of dirt and debris through a compromised gasket can cause wear on the camshaft and valve train, reducing the engine’s efficiency and longevity.
